Josh Giddey scores 26 points, Bulls hang on to beat Hornets 129-126 to snap 7-game losing streak

Josh Giddey had 26 points, 11 assists and seven rebounds, Zach Collins added 16 points and eight rebounds off the bench and the Chicago Bulls erased a 13-point second half deficit to beat the Charlotte Hornets 129-126 and snap a seven-game losing streak.

Knueppel scores 29 points, Miller has 25 in Hornets’ 119-111 OT win over Cavaliers

Rookie Kon Knueppel scored 29 points, Brandon Miller added 25 and the Charlotte Hornets shut out Cleveland in overtime on their way to a rare road win, 119-111 over the Cavaliers.
